To convert 244.7 Celsius to Fahrenheit, you can use the following formula:
Fahrenheit = (Celsius x 9/5) + 32
Plugging in the value of 244.7 for Celsius into the formula, we get:
Fahrenheit = (244.7 x 9/5) + 32
Fahrenheit = 442.46 + 32
Fahrenheit = 474.46
